Job Description

Principal Highways Drainage Engineer, based in Manchester, Newcastle, Chesterfield and St Albans, responsible for design and delivery of highway drainage systems for transportation projects.


Current & Upcoming Projects

* A229 Blue Bell Hill
* M54-M6 Link Road
* M62 Link Roads
* A19 North of Newcastle
* AlUla – Middle East
* National Grid – The Great Grid Upgrade, Wanless Beck
* Supporting work for Heathrow, Gatwick Airports, East West Rail and Northern Powerhouse
* Lune Gorge, M60 J18


Here’s what you’ll do

* Anticipate: Understand drainage delivery requirements and solve routine and advanced problems.
* Deliver: Provide full lifecycle delivery of projects, including feasibility, concept, preliminary and detailed design, community engagement, project delivery and construction management services.
* Oversee: Manage appointment of competent drainage engineers, plan and develop engineering tasks, define scope and develop novel concepts.
* Provide Expertise: Offer technical drainage knowledge across multi‑disciplinary projects from concept to implementation.
* Ensure Quality: Maintain client standards, lead health, safety and wellness initiatives, prepare feasibility, preliminary and detailed drainage designs, and conduct detailed technical reports.
* Collaborate: Lead a multidisciplinary engineering team, build relationships with technical teams and clients.


Key Responsibilities

* Deliver engineering designs meeting quality standards, budgets and timescales.
* Undertake health & safety duties, including safety in design and CDM.
* Design highway drainage systems per UK standards, DMRB and MCHW.
* Use drainage modelling software and manual techniques where appropriate.
* Construct 3D models in a BIM environment.
* Perform design checks on drainage designs completed by others.
* Collaborate with colleagues and clients using Business Collaborator and ProjectWise.
* Identify required data and advise team leader.
* Supervise and mentor junior members.
* Prepare technical reports.
* Monitor hours against project budget.
* Encourage knowledge sharing, innovation and creativity.
* Complete required health and safety training and CSCS qualification where required.
* Build relationships with internal teams across AECOM’s business lines.
* Support marketing and business development objectives.


Qualifications

* Degree in Civil Engineering.
* Chartered or Incorporated Engineer required to sign off drainage designs for NH CG502.
* Minimum 5 years post‑graduation experience in highway drainage design in the UK.
* Proficiency with highway drainage design software.
* Demonstrated knowledge of health and safety and CDM.
* Comprehensive knowledge of the Design Manual for Roads and Bridges drainage standards.


Benefits

Competitive salary, health, safety and wellness leadership, access to AECOM University, technical practice networks, career development opportunities, flexible hybrid working model, volunteering days.
